Clinical Billing Manager (Path & Lab)

UTHealth Houston

UTHealth Houston is a leading Texas healthcare education and patient care institution.

As a Clinical Billing Manager on the Path & Lab team, you will manage and optimize the professional fee revenue cycle, ensuring accurate and timely charge capture, coding, billing, and collections.

Responsibilities include:

  • Monitor performance metrics: charge activity, submission timeliness, coding patterns, receivables, denials, and collections.
  • Establish and oversee processes for capture and reconciliation of physician service charges.
  • Serve as liaison with physicians, billing companies, and payors.
  • Provide training on charge capture and billing processes.
  • Maintain billing compliance and stay current on coding conventions and payer guidelines.
  • Generate monthly operational reports and communicate billing policies.

Requirements:

  • Superior knowledge of insurance reimbursement.
  • Certifications required: Certified Professional Coder (CPC) by AAPC; Certified Coding Specialist - Physician-based (CCS-P), or Registered Health Information Administrator (RHIA), or Registered Health Information Technician (RHIT) by AHIMA; must complete certification within 12 months if not already certified.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Healthcare Administration, Health Information Management or related field, or equivalent experience.
  • Minimum of five years directly related experience.
